British Cycling team up with British Eurosport for 2013 Road Season

British Cycling has announced that both of its national road series will be broadcast on British Eurosport in 2013, bringing the best action from the British pro peloton to TV.

Jonny Clay, Cycle Sport and Membership director at British Cycling said:

“British Cycling is happy to be working with Eurosport again on airing our national road series. The channel gives us a great route to the core cycling audience and puts the best of our domestic calendar alongside the broadcast of some of the monuments of our sport. This broadcast deal provides the organisers of the events across the series with a great platform upon which to capitalise on the unprecedented popularity of our sport.”

The 2013 broadcast deal covers the six rounds of the Elite Circuit Series and Premier Calendar respectively. David Kerr, Managing Director of British Eurosport, spoke of their satisfaction at the deal when he said:

“Adding the best domestic races to our existing 40 race programme of Grand Tours and Classics adds even greater depth to our year round cycling coverage and strengthens our position as the home of Cycling.”

The provisional calendar looks as follows:

 

Premier Calendar

Date                 Event                                                   Provisional Broadcast Date

27-28-Apr         Tour of the Reservoir                              03-May             

12-May             Lincoln GP                                            18-May

30-Jun              Beaumont Trophy                                  05-Jul

07-Jul               Velo 29 Stockton GP                             13-Jul

14-Jul               Grand Prix of Wales                              19-Jul

28-Jul               Ryedale GP                                          03-Aug

 

Elite Circuit Series

Date                 Event                                                Provisional Broadcast Date

03-Jul               Otley GP                                           07-Jul               

05-Jul               Velo 29 Stockton Town Centre            10-Jul               

12-Jul               Wales Open Criterium                         16-Jul               

17-Jul               Colne GP                                           21-Jul               

19-Jul               Beverley Town Centre Races               27-Jul               

24-Jul               Sheffield GP                                       28-Jul
